What is Fentanyl Citrate used for?
Fentanyl Ethypharm, containing Fentanyl Citrate, is primarily used for intravenous pain relief. It is often administered in clinical settings for severe pain management, including postoperative pain and chronic pain conditions. The drug works by binding to opioid receptors in the brain and spinal cord, altering the perception of pain. What is Fentanyl Ethypharm used for? It is typically used in hospital settings for pain relief during surgical procedures or for patients who require continuous pain management.
What are the side effects of Fentanyl Citrate?
Common effects of Fentanyl Ethypharm may include drowsiness, dizziness, nausea, and respiratory depression. These effects can vary depending on the individual and the dosage administered. It is important to monitor patients closely for any adverse reactions, especially respiratory issues, as this is a potent opioid.
What precautions apply to Fentanyl Citrate?
Fentanyl Ethypharm should be handled with care due to its high potency. It is essential to follow proper administration guidelines and storage conditions to ensure safety. Patients with a history of respiratory issues or substance abuse should be monitored closely. Always consult healthcare professionals for appropriate use and precautions.
What does Fentanyl Citrate interact with?
Fentanyl Ethypharm may interact with other medications, including alcohol, sedatives, and certain antidepressants. These interactions can enhance the sedative effects and increase the risk of respiratory depression. It is crucial to inform healthcare providers about all medications being taken to avoid potential interactions.
